Colorado and Denver experienced their hottest start to a calendar year on record in 2024, with statewide average temperatures of nearly 40°F from January through April, exceeding the previous record by more than 2°F. This extreme warmth was primarily caused by consistent high pressure systems across the western United States, which maintained warm conditions throughout the winter months. The video explains that while the Linia weather pattern and climate change contribute to making such extreme weather events more likely and severe, the immediate cause was the persistent high pressure that kept temperatures significantly above normal.

It’s Colorado’s and Denver’s hottest start to a year on record, and it’s not even closeAdded:
It is the hottest start to a year for both Denver and Colorado on record. And it is not even close. The new data statewide for Colorado is just in and from January through April. Average statewide temperature of nearly 40°.
That is more than 2° warmer than the previous record or the previous warmest start to a year. And to put that in perspective, folks, that is a blowout.
When we're talking about a more than two degree differential, that would be like the Broncos winning by three touchdowns or more or losing. Again, I'm not making it in a win or lose sort of perspective, but there is no doubt that this is a huge gap in terms of this year being so much warmer compared to the last couple of years. Yes, there is no doubt that the Linia weather pattern is playing a role. Yes, there is no doubt that a warming climate is amplifying and making it more extreme and more likely and more extreme when it does happen. But really ultimately here folks, it's been the consistency of the warmth and the fact that we just have had consistent high pressure across the western third of the US. That is what's kept both Colorado and Denver. Denver also a warmest start to a calendar a year on record. So warm in Denver with an average year-to- date temperature of about 45 degrees.
